SES’s O3b mPOWER System launches with Gilat
May 7, 2024

Gilat Satellite Networks, a specialist in satellite networking technology, solutions and services, has announced that its SkyEdge IV platform is enabling SES’s O3b mPower System to deliver high-performance connectivity services.
SkyEdge IV is Gilat’s next-generation multi-service platform. It is the industry’s first VSAT platform enabling multi-orbit operations supporting service deployment utilising MEO and GEO Very High Throughput Satellites (VHTS) and Software Defined Satellites (SDS).
SkyEdge IV features advanced VSAT platform technology, enabling system flexibility and the highest performance for critical communications.
“SkyEdge IV enables SES to deliver high-performance GEO-MEO services,” said Hagay Katz, Chief Product and Marketing Officer at Gilat. “We are proud to partner with SES, providing Gilat’s most advanced platform to support the growing demand for multi-orbit satellite communication services.”
